mtd: ofpart: drop 'of_node' partition parser data
authorBrian Norris <computersforpeace@gmail.com>
Sat, 31 Oct 2015 03:33:29 +0000 (20:33 -0700)
committerBrian Norris <computersforpeace@gmail.com>
Wed, 11 Nov 2015 21:59:04 +0000 (13:59 -0800)
This field is no longer used anywhere, as it is superseded by
mtd->dev.of_node.

Signed-off-by: Brian Norris <computersforpeace@gmail.com>
Reviewed-by: Boris Brezillon <boris.brezillon@free-electrons.com>
drivers/mtd/ofpart.c
include/linux/mtd/partitions.h

index 7bf996a..f78d2ae 100644 (file)
@@ -37,11 +37,8 @@ static int parse_ofpart_partitions(struct mtd_info *master,
        bool dedicated = true;
 
 
-       /*
-        * of_node can be provided through auxiliary parser data or (preferred)
-        * by assigning the master device node
-        */
-       mtd_node = data && data->of_node ? data->of_node : mtd_get_of_node(master);
+       /* Pull of_node from the master device node */
+       mtd_node = mtd_get_of_node(master);
        if (!mtd_node)
                return 0;
 
@@ -150,11 +147,8 @@ static int parse_ofoldpart_partitions(struct mtd_info *master,
        } *part;
        const char *names;
 
-       /*
-        * of_node can be provided through auxiliary parser data or (preferred)
-        * by assigning the master device node
-        */
-       dp = data && data->of_node ? data->of_node : mtd_get_of_node(master);
+       /* Pull of_node from the master device node */
+       dp = mtd_get_of_node(master);
        if (!dp)
                return 0;
 
index e742f34..773975a 100644 (file)
@@ -56,13 +56,9 @@ struct device_node;
 /**
  * struct mtd_part_parser_data - used to pass data to MTD partition parsers.
  * @origin: for RedBoot, start address of MTD device
- * @of_node: for OF parsers, device node containing partitioning information.
- *           This field is deprecated, as the device node should simply be
- *           assigned to the master struct device.
  */
 struct mtd_part_parser_data {
        unsigned long origin;
-       struct device_node *of_node;
 };